There are several root causes of water leakages, as well as we have actually compiled the typical reasons below. Check to see if you have had associated problems in your home just recently.
Blocked drains pipes
Food fragments, dust, as well as oil can trigger blocked drains and also block the passage of water in and out of your sink. If undealt with, enhanced pressure within the seamless gutters can end as well as cause an overflow up cracking or breaking pipelines. To stay clear of blocked drains pipes in your house, we encourage you to prevent pouring fragments down the drain as well as normal cleaning of sinks.

Damaged seals
One more cause of water leakages in houses is damaged seals of home appliances that make use of water, e.g., a dish washer. When such appliances are set up, seals are set up around water connectors for easy passage of water via the equipment. A damaged seal can trigger leakage of water when in use.

How to detect water leaks in the household?
The best way to check for any dripping or leakages in your drainage system is to check the usage of water during the colder months regularly. There may be a possible leakage in the piping system if a family comprising of four families has their water bills for 12,000 gallons a month.
Next check your water meter in-between hours when kitchen and bathrooms are not being used. If there are ups and downs in your meter’s reading then you might be facing some water leaking problems.
A quick way to check for leakages in the toilets is to drop some food colours in the toilet tank. If the colour appears on the commote in 10 mins before the flush is used, then there’s a leak. After the 10 mins flush the toilet to avoid stains in the tank.
